The Real Problems Raccoons Cause

Raccoons don’t just visit—they settle in. They tear into roofing, vents, and soffits to gain entry, then nest in attics where they raise young and leave behind droppings and urine. Those waste products carry dangerous pathogens, including the fungus that causes histoplasmosis. This airborne disease can produce symptoms ranging from flu-like illness to severe complications such as fever, blood abnormalities, or even life-threatening conditions. Spores from dried droppings can also spread through HVAC ductwork, turning a wildlife issue into a whole-house contamination problem.

Beyond health hazards, raccoons generate loud nighttime noises—scratching, thumping, and vocalizations—that disrupts sleep. A single litter can grow into a larger colony, with some properties dealing with dozens of animals. Left unchecked, the damage multiplies: ruined insulation, chewed wiring, and structural issues that become expensive to repair. Signs You Have a Raccoon Problem

The most common first clue is noise coming from the attic or walls after dark. You might also notice:
– Torn or displaced roof vents, chimney caps, or fascia boards
– Greasy rub marks around entry points
– Droppings that look like small dog feces, often found in concentrated areas
– Strange odors drifting from the attic

If you hear activity or spot any of these indicators, acting quickly prevents the situation from escalating.

The Professional Raccoon Removal Process

Our thorough service follows these steps:

1. Free or low-cost inspection – A technician examines the property, locates entry points, assesses the size of the infestation, and identifies any contamination.

2. Humane trapping and removal – Live traps or other approved methods are used to capture the animals without harm. Families are handled carefully so young are not left behind.

3. Wildlife exclusion – All entry points are sealed so raccoons cannot return. Quality work aims for “Fort Knox” level animal-proofing.

4. Attic cleanup and restoration– Contaminated insulation is removed, the area is sanitized and deodorized with specialized formulas, and fresh insulation is installed. Full restoration returns the attic to a clean, usable condition and protects the household from lingering disease risks.

Prevention Tips to Keep Raccoons Out for Good

Once the animals are gone and the home is sealed, a few ongoing habits help maintain protection:
– Trim tree branches that overhang the roof
– Secure trash cans and eliminate outdoor food sources
– Install chimney caps and sturdy vent covers
– Schedule periodic attic inspections, especially after storms
